From AI Assistants to Agents: A Quick Look at AI's Journey

To appreciate AI agents, let's briefly see how consumer-facing AI has evolved. AI for public consumption didn't start with ChatGPT and AI chatbots. Instead, it began with AI assistants, progressed into LLMs and AI chatbots, and now AI agents and agentic AI:


  1. AI Assistants: AI assistants like Google Assistant, Siri, and Alexa were primarily voice-activated helpers who performed simple tasks.


    They could perform predefined tasks that were based on direct user commands (e.g., "Set a timer," "What's the weather?").


  1. AI Chatbot: AI chatbots quickly took over the world, starting with ChatGPT, Gemini, Claude, and more.


    AI chatbots leverage large language models (LLMs) for conversation, content generation, and answering complex questions based on user prompts.


    They are powerful but generally reactive. This means they rely on predefined patterns, machine learning models, or retrieval-based techniques to generate responses based on the given input.


  1. AI Agents: The next step. These systems are proactive and autonomous, such as ChatGPT Operator, Deep Research, Proxy AI, and more.


    They can perceive their environment (digital or physical), make decisions, and take actions independently to reach a specific objective.


    They move from simply responding to proactively performing tasks and achieving set goals.


What Exactly Are AI Agents?

Artificial Intelligence (AI) Agents are software programs capable of operating autonomously in an environment to achieve predefined goals. Think of it as a highly specialized and capable AI-powered employee who doesn't need constant supervision. Hence, called autonomous AI agents.


Key characteristics include:

  • Autonomy: Can operate independently without continuous human input.

  • Goal-oriented: Designed to achieve specific objectives.

  • Perception: Can sense or receive information about its environment (e.g., data feeds, user input, website changes).

  • Decision-Making: Can analyze information and choose appropriate actions.

  • Action-Taking: Can execute tasks within its environment, such as sending emails, updating databases, interacting with websites, and controlling physical systems.

7 Types of AI Agents

While this autonomous technology may seem complex, understanding different functional capabilities helps to grasp their potential. There are 7 different types of AI agents, each with a unique use case.


Here are simplified categories based on how they operate:

Simple Reflex Agents: Simple reflex agents act based only on the current situation with predefined condition-action rules without any memory of past events.

  • Example: A thermostat reacting to temperature. They are useful for basic automation triggers.


Model-Based Reflex Agents: Model-based reflex agents improve over simple reflex agents by maintaining an internal understanding (a "model") of how the world works.

  • The ability to consider past events and predict future states allows them to handle situations where they can't see everything at once.

  • Example: An autonomous robot that builds a map of its surroundings to navigate more efficiently.


Goal-Based Agents: Goal-based agents focus on achieving specific goals and planning sequences of actions to get there.

  • Many business automation agents fall here.

  • Example: A GPS navigation system that plots a course to a specified destination.


Utility-Based Agents: Utility-based agents try to maximize a measure of "success" or "utility."

  • These agents choose actions that lead to the best possible outcomes.

  • Example: An algorithmic trading bot aiming for maximum profit.


Learning Agents: Learning agents improve their performance over time by learning from their actions and outcomes.

  • These types of AI agents learn and improve over time through learning and experience. This is key for agents operating in dynamic environments.

  • Example: A spam filter that gets better at identifying unwanted emails as it processes more messages.


Hierarchical Agents: Hierarchical agents can solve complex tasks by breaking them down into simpler ones.

  • They nest sub-tasks organized in a hierarchy, allowing efficient management of layered decision-making.

  • Example: An autonomous robotic system that plans high-level missions while simultaneously managing lower-level movement and obstacle avoidance.


Multi-Agent Systems (MAS): Multi-agent systems (MAS) consist of multiple interacting agents cooperating, competing, or coordinating to achieve individual or collective objectives in a shared environment.

  • Example: Autonomous vehicles communicate to optimize traffic flow better and avoid collisions.


Real-World Business Applications & Use Cases of AI Agents

The true power of AI agents is in their practical applications across different business functions and task operations. AI agents can work 24/7 within departments of an organization, from customer support to HR, sales and marketing, and more.


Here are a few real-world business applications and use cases of AI agents:

Customer Service Automation: AI agents can handle complex inquiries, proactively solve customers' and technical teams' queries, and resolve issues across multiple steps.


Sales & Marketing Automation: AI sales & marketing agents can identify leads based on complex criteria. These AI agents can be used to create personalized outreach campaigns across multiple channels (email and social media), managing CRM updates autonomously.


Business Operations & Workflow Automation: AI agents can be used to manage project tasks, schedule resources, monitor inventory levels, and trigger reorders.


Data Analysis & Reporting: Continuously monitoring data streams, identifying anomalies or trends, generating reports, and even suggesting actions based on the findings.


Web Automation & Research: With the help of AI agents, it is easy to perform complex research and automate web automation tasks across multiple websites.


Software Development & IT Operations: AI agents can assist developers with coding, debugging, and testing.


Finance & Compliance: AI agents can automate fraud detection, perform algorithmic trading, and consistently perform compliance checks.


Human Resources: AI agents can do everything from screening resumes against complex job requirements to scheduling interviews and onboarding new employees by guiding them through initial tasks.

Considerations for Adopting AI Agents

While powerful, adopting AI agents requires planning. There are different types and use cases for various artificial intelligence agents. Hence, business professionals must evaluate the following before adopting an autonomous AI agent(s).

  • Identify Clear Use Cases: Start with well-defined problems or processes where autonomy offers significant value.

  • Data & Integration: Agents need access to relevant data and systems, requiring careful integration planning.

  • Cost & ROI: Evaluate the cost of development or subscription against the expected return on investment.

  • Security & Ethics: Ensure data privacy, security protocols, and ethical guidelines are in place, especially for agents interacting with sensitive information or external systems.

  • Monitoring & Oversight: While autonomous, agents still require monitoring to ensure they perform as expected and align with business goals.
